According to the public record, 29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ester is a early-century freehold house with 538 ft2 of internal area.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 2 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ester is £219,647 and the estimated rental value is £1,166 per month.
Albemarle Road, Churchdown, Gloucester, GL3 is located in the borough of Tewkesbury within the GL3 postal district.
29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ester has 31 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in February 2023 and a single entry in the EPC database dated October 2022.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£230,629 and a rental value of £1,224 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£204,271 and a rental value of £1,084 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 29 Albemarle Road Gloucester has increased by an estimated £19 (0.0%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£50 per month (4.3%), giving an expected gross yield of 6.4%.
29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 14 Oct 2022.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ester was last sold on 13th February 2023 for £220,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
Since February 2023, the market for similar properties has risen 9.8%
According to the Land Registry and our network of Estate Agents, there have been 3 sales of properties similar to 29, Albemarle Road, Gloucester within a radius of 1.1 kilometres over the last 2 years.
The most recent example is 3, Sunderland Court, Gloucester, GL3 2TT, a freehold house which sold for £223,000 on the 30th October 2025.
